Ingredients

Directions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F. Lightly oil a loaf pan or line it with parchment for easier removal.
  2. Warm the ol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add the chopped onion and red bell pepper and cook until tender, about 5 minutes.
  3. Stir in the garlic, chili powder, oregano, thyme, cayenne, and salt; cook 1 minute until fragrant. Add the thawed, well-drained spinach and toss to combine, then remove from heat and let cool slightly.
  4. In a large bowl, combine the ground turkey, whisked eggs, and almond flour. Mix gently with your hands until just combined.
  5. Add the sautéed vegetable mixture to the bowl and fold in evenly without overmixing.
  6. Shape into a loaf and place in the prepared loaf pan. Spread the ketchup evenly over the top.
  7. Bake until the center of the meatloaf reaches an internal temperature of 165°F, about 60 to 75 minutes depending on pan and oven.
  8. Let rest in the pan for 10 minutes, then slice and serve.
